Why Do I Recommend The OnePlus 12

  • The OnePlus 12 comes with a Snapdragon 8 Gen 3 processor for consistent flagship-level performance and enhanced AI processing, while the Samsung S23 Ultra uses Snapdragon 8 Gen 2.
  • OnePlus 12 features a theoretical peak brightness of 4500 nits for exceptional outdoor visibility to read content under direct sunlight or in bright environments, compared to the S23 Ultra’s 1750 nits limit.
  • It features 100W wired charging system for dramatically faster recharging times to power up their device from 0% to full in under 30 minutes, compared to the S23 Ultra’s slower 45W charging.
  • The OnePlus 12 comes with a 5400 mAh battery for extended daily usage to comfortably get through heavy multitasking, gaming, and media streaming without frequent recharging, while the S23 Ultra has 5000 mAh battery.
  • OnePlus 12 includes 50W wireless charging capability for high-speed cable-free charging to quickly top up battery levels even on compatible wireless stands, while the S23 Ultra has 15W wireless charging.
  • It comes with 16GB of RAM for smoother multitasking and future-proof performance to run more apps and heavy tasks simultaneously without slowdowns, while the S23 Ultra caps at 12GB.
  • The OnePlus 12 features Dolby Vision support for more vivid and color-accurate video playback to enhance the experience when streaming supported content with deeper contrast and richer colors, whereas the S23 Ultra only supports HDR10+.
  • OnePlus 12 includes a Cryo-velocity dual vapor chamber cooling system for sustained performance under load, compared to the S23 Ultra’s standard vapor chamber.

FAQ

Does the OnePlus 12 support wireless charging?
Yes, the OnePlus 12 supports fast wireless charging at up to 50W, which is significantly faster than most competitors in its class.

Is the Samsung Galaxy S23 Ultra compatible with the S Pen?
Yes, the Samsung Galaxy S23 Ultra comes with a built-in S Pen that supports Bluetooth functionality, air gestures, and precision input for drawing or note-taking.

Which phone has a better main camera, the OnePlus 12 or the S23 Ultra?
The Samsung Galaxy S23 Ultra features a 200MP main sensor which delivers more detail and versatility compared to the 50MP Sony LYT-808 sensor in the OnePlus 12.

What is the battery capacity of the OnePlus 12 compared to the S23 Ultra?
The OnePlus 12 has a larger 5400 mAh battery, while the Samsung Galaxy S23 Ultra has a 5000 mAh battery.

Can both devices record video in 8K resolution?
Yes, both the OnePlus 12 and the Galaxy S23 Ultra support 8K video recording, although the S23 Ultra supports it at a slightly higher frame rate.

Which phone charges faster?
The OnePlus 12 charges significantly faster with 100W wired and 50W wireless charging, whereas the Galaxy S23 Ultra supports 45W wired and 15W wireless charging.

Do either of the phones have a microSD card slot for expandable storage?
No, both the OnePlus 12 and the Galaxy S23 Ultra lack a microSD card slot, meaning storage cannot be expanded externally.

What IP rating do these phones have for water and dust resistance?
The OnePlus 12 is rated IP65, while the Samsung Galaxy S23 Ultra has a more robust IP68 rating for water and dust resistance.

Are both devices equipped with stereo speakers?
Yes, both phones feature stereo speakers with support for Dolby Atmos, providing immersive audio experiences.

Which device has a brighter display?
The OnePlus 12 boasts a theoretical peak brightness of up to 4500 nits, while the Galaxy S23 Ultra peaks at 1750 nits.

What kind of fingerprint sensor is used on each phone?
The OnePlus 12 uses an optical under-display fingerprint sensor, while the Galaxy S23 Ultra uses a more secure ultrasonic under-display fingerprint scanner.

Do both phones have face unlock capabilities?
Yes, both phones support face unlock as an additional biometric authentication method.

What software version do these phones launch with?
The OnePlus 12 launches with Android 14 running OxygenOS 14, while the Galaxy S23 Ultra initially shipped with Android 13 and One UI 5.1.

How long will each phone receive software updates?
Both devices are promised 4 years of Android OS updates and 5 years of security patches.
